🥘 Ingredients

10 items
  • 150 grams Tuna (canned or leftover cooked tuna)
  • 200 grams Cottage cheese
  • 1 piece Celery stalk
  • 0.5 piece Red onion
  • 1 tablespoon L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on Dijon mustard
  • 0.25 teaspoon Salt
  • 0.25 teaspoon Black pepper
  • 1 tablespoon Fresh parsley (optional, for garnish)
  • optional Crackers, bread, or lettuce leaves (for serving)

📝 Instructions

8 steps
1

In a medium-sized mixing bowl, add the tuna. If using canned tuna, drain it well before adding.

2

Add the cottage cheese to the bowl with the tuna. Use a fork to gently mix the two together until evenly combined.

3

Finely dice the celery stalk and half of the red onion. Add these to the tuna and cottage cheese mixture for added crunch and flavor.

4

Drizzle lemon juice over the mixture and add the Dijon mustard. Stir everything together until well blended.

5

Season the mixture with salt and black pepper to taste. Adjust seasoning as needed.

6

If desired, finely chop the fresh parsley and sprinkle it over the mixture for a pop of freshness and color.

7

Serve the tuna and cottage cheese mixture on crackers, as a sandwich filling, or scooped into lettuce leaves for a low-carb option.

8

Enjoy immediately or chill in the refrigerator for 15–20 minutes to let the flavors meld together before serving.

Nutrition Facts

1 serving (226.2g)
Calories
240
% Daily Value*
Total Fat 4.7 g 6%
Saturated Fat 1.4 g 7%
Polyunsaturated Fat 0.0 g
Cholesterol 35 mg 12%
Sodium 947 mg 41%
Total Carbohydrate 14.5 g 5%
Dietary Fiber 1.1 g 4%
Total Sugars 3.8 g
Protein 31.4 g 63%
Vitamin D 1.7 mcg 9%
Calcium 126 mg 10%
Iron 1.8 mg 10%
Potassium 433 mg 9%

*The % Daily Value tells you how much a nutrient in a serving of food contributes to a daily diet. 2,000 calories a day is used for general nutrition advice.
